How much does it cost to rent a home in Repton?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Repton 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,111 | $795 | $1,500 |
Repton 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,813 | $1,200 | $3,000 |
Repton 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,283 | $1,350 | $2,975 |
Repton 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,650 | $2,650 | $2,650 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Repton
What type of rentals are currently available in Repton?
There are currently 38 Apartments for Rent in Repton, AL with pricing that ranges from $334 to $2,850. There are also 36 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Repton ranging from $795 to $3,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Repton?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Repton ranges from $795 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,870.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Repton?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Repton range from $451 to $2,300,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,200 to $3,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,350 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,299.
